Question
- find the area of the figure below.
Step1: Divide the figure into a rectangle and a triangle
The rectangle has length from \(x=- 2\) to \(x = 7\) and width from \(y=-7\) to \(y = 2\). The triangle has base from \(x=-2\) to \(x = 7\) and height from \(y = 2\) to \(y=8\).
Step2: Calculate the area of the rectangle
The length of the rectangle \(l=7 - (-2)=9\), and the width \(w = 2-(-7)=9\). The area of a rectangle \(A_{r}=l\times w\), so \(A_{r}=9\times9 = 81\).
Step3: Calculate the area of the triangle
The base of the triangle \(b = 7-(-2)=9\), and the height of the triangle \(h=8 - 2=6\). The area of a triangle \(A_{t}=\frac{1}{2}\times b\times h\), so \(A_{t}=\frac{1}{2}\times9\times6=27\).
Step4: Calculate the total area of the figure
The total area \(A = A_{r}+A_{t}\), so \(A=81 + 27=108\).
